Who is Rishi Sharma in Emmerdale?

Rishi Sharma was a prominent character in the long-running ITV soap opera Emmerdale. He was portrayed by actor Bhasker Patel and made his first appearance on November 3, 2011. Throughout his time on the show, Rishi was depicted as a businessman and held a significant role in the Sharma family.

As a central figure in the show, Rishi was the ex-husband of both Georgia Sharma and Manpreet Jutla. He was the father of Jai Sharma, Nikhil Sharma, and Priya Sharma, and a loving grandfather to Mia, Archie, Molly, Amba, and Eliza. Rishi's character brought a blend of charm, wit, and a touch of mischief to Emmerdale, endearing him to the audience over the years.

Tragically, Rishi Sharma's journey in Emmerdale came to an end on July 27, 2023. The emotional storyline culminated in heart-wrenching scenes as the character passed away, marking actor Bhasker Patel's departure from the role after an impressive 12-year run and 814 episodes on the show. What Happened to Rishi In Emmerdale? 

In a tragic turn of events, Emmerdale aired the heart-wrenching death of Rishi Sharma, portrayed by actor Bhasker Patel, who has been in the role for an impressive 12 years. The devastating scenes unfolded at the end of an episode, where Rishi was found lifeless at the bottom of the stairs after failing to attend Jai and Laurel's wedding. The couple exchanged vows surrounded by their loved ones, including Rishi's ex-wife Georgia, but were unaware of his absence.

Earlier in the episode, Rishi made a shocking revelation, admitting that his brother had an affair with Georgia, and that the brother was, in fact, Jai's biological father. Is Rishi Sharma Leaving Emmerdale?

Yes, Rishi Sharma, portrayed by actor Bhasker Patel, is leaving Emmerdale after a 12-year run on the show. In a heartfelt message, Bhasker expressed his gratitude to the viewers for their support and acknowledged the privilege of being a part of Emmerdale for over a decade.

He also shared that he will miss the show and his friends, especially working in the beautiful village of Emmerdale. With this departure, fans bid farewell to the beloved character of Rishi Sharma and the significant contribution made by Bhasker Patel to the show's narrative.

Chris Bisson, who plays Jai Sharma, also discussed the impact of Rishi's absence in the complex storyline, noting how disappointed Jai was that his father didn't show up to the wedding. Emmerdale 

Emmerdale, formerly known as Emmerdale Farm, is a popular British soap opera that airs on ITV. It first premiered on October 16, 1972, and has since become one of the longest-running television shows in the United Kingdom. Set in the fictional village of Emmerdale in the Yorkshire Dales, the soap follows the lives of the villagers and their interconnected relationships, filled with drama, romance, and heartwarming moments.

Throughout its extensive run, Emmerdale has tackled a wide range of compelling storylines, including family feuds, love affairs, criminal activities, and social issues, making it a versatile and engaging show for its audience.
